Why Does the Dry Season Cause Higher Flight Prices?

During the dry seasons (June–October and January–February), water sources shrink and wildlife congregates near permanent springs, making game drives highly attractive. High safari demand drives up domestic seat occupancy and compels airlines to raise fares on the route from Nairobi Wilson (WIL) to Amboseli Airstrip (ASV).

An EAV table summarises monthly dry-season pricing trends:

MonthDemand DriverAverage Fare (KSh)
June–OctoberPeak wildlife viewing24,000
January–FebruaryHoliday season and festivals26,500

Lower runway availability during peak safari tours and festive travel adds pressure to seat supply, reinforcing higher costs and necessitating early bookings well before these months.

How Does the Wet Season Offer Budget Flight Opportunities?

Conversely, the wet season (November–December, March–May) brings sporadic showers that deter some visitors while transforming Amboseli into a lush, bird-rich habitat. Reduced charter demand and empty seats allow airlines to introduce promotional fares and group discounts, aligning ticket prices with lower occupancy.

When Is the Best Time to See Amboseli’s Iconic Elephant Herds?

Elephant drinking from waterhole in Amboseli National Park with Mount Kilimanjaro in the background, showcasing wildlife and scenic beauty.

Elephant viewing peaks during the dry season (July–September), when animals converge near permanent springs. The light dawn and dusk hours enhance photographic contrast against the silhouette of Mount Kilimanjaro, making early-morning game drives exceptionally rewarding.

Balancing wildlife density and airfare savings often points to August, when both elephant congregation and low-fare flights coincide.

How Do Mount Kilimanjaro Views Influence the Best Travel Months?

Clear skies over Kilimanjaro prevail in June–September and December–February, intensifying vista clarity over the park’s sweeping plains. Wet-season haze can obscure the summit, but low travel prices in April and May still offer occasional clear mornings for iconic mountaintop photography.

Strategic month selection therefore hinges on trading off peak-viewing conditions against ticket cost.

What Are Budget-Friendly Accommodation Options in Amboseli?

  • Campsites with shared ablutions: KSh 2,000–3,000 per night
  • Community lodges with private tents: KSh 6,000–8,500 per night
  • Mid-range tented camps with full board: KSh 12,000–15,000 per night

Selecting stays slightly outside the park entrance also yields lower nightly rates without sacrificing wildlife proximity.

How Do Amboseli Park Entry Fees Affect Your Travel Budget?

Kenya Wildlife Service sets park fees by nationality and season. Low-season adult fees (November–March) are approximately 1,000 USD while high-season fees (June–October, December–February) rise to 1,200 USD. Children and residents benefit from discounted rates.

Factoring these fees into your flight budget ensures you compare total trip costs across different months rather than airfare alone.
